Choosing the Right System Type

There are several configurations to match performance needs and space constraints. In moderate climates, air source models offer straightforward installation and reliable efficiency. For tighter spaces or specialized applications, compact or variable speed configurations can optimize runtimes and minimize noise. Ground source options deliver high efficiency but require more extensive installation. Evaluating these choices against property layout, insulation quality, and existing controls helps ensure the selected unit aligns with comfort goals and budget projections.

What to Expect from Installation

Professional installation matters just as much as the unit itself. Expect a detailed assessment of electrical capacity, refrigerant line routes, and commissioning procedures that verify performance. A reputable installer will provide a clear timeline, leave no loose ends, and explain maintenance routines that protect efficiency. Post-install, you should receive documentation for warranty coverage and system settings tailored to your space. Good service also means straightforward access to parts and skilled technicians for future repairs or upgrades.

Energy Savings and Comfort Benefits

Modern heat pump technology aims to deliver consistent warmth while reducing energy consumption. Look for models with high seasonal efficiency ratios and variable-speed fans that adapt to shifts in temperature and occupancy. In multifamily buildings or homes with zone heating, smart thermostats can further optimize temperature distribution and energy use. While initial costs vary, the long term bills typically show noticeable decreases, particularly when paired with proper insulation and air sealing.
